PRB: EACCES Misspelled as EACCESS in C 6.0/6.0a “C Reference” ID Number: Q71205

6.00 6.00a 6.00ax | 6.00 6.00a MS-DOS | OS/2 docerr

Summary:

The ERRNO error code constant EACCES is spelled incorrectly in a number of C run-time library function descriptions in the “Microsoft C Reference” that ships with C versions 6.0, 6.0a, and 6.0ax. The constant is listed as EACCESS, but it should be EACCES in order to correspond to the ERRNO.H header file and the C run-time library. The error code is spelled correctly in the online help system.

The following is a list of the function descriptions that contain the misspelled constant, and the pages where they appear:

Function Page(s) ——– ——-

access 135 chsize 158 creat 163 _dos_creat 168 _dos_createnew 168 _dos_open 174 _dos_read 174 _dos_setfileattr 176 _dos_write 178 exec functions 183-186 locking 261 mkdir 273 open 281 remove 309 rename 309 rmdir 310 unlink 357 utime 358
